What companies run services between Vis, Split-Dalmatia, Croatia and Lake Bled, Slovenia?

There is no direct connection from Vis to Lake Bled. However, you can take the car ferry to Port of Split, walk to Split Bus Station, take the bus to Zagreb, Autobusni Kolodvor, walk to Zagreb, then take the shuttle to Bled, Glavna Avtobusna Postajalisce. Alternatively, you can take a ferry from Vis to Bled Jezero via Port Of Split, Split, Zagreb Glavni Kol., and Jesenice in around 16h 18m.
